JAKARTA - Paris Saint-Germain play their fifth matchday of the 2023/2024 Champions League to host Newcastle United at the Parc des Princes Stadium on Wednesday, November 29, 2023, early morning WIB.

PSG made this party a lifestyle. You see, the competition in Group F to qualify for the knockout phase is still open to all teams.

Currently, Borussia Dortmund leads the standings with seven points. PSG followed below with a collection of six points.

Berger in third and fourth place are Milan (five points) and Newcastle (four points).

PSG certainly doesn't want to be ashamed in front of the public itself. Three points must be obtained so that they can be a little separated, at least from AC Milan.

The reason is, Newcastle is going crazy. They were able to beat Chelsea 4-1 in the latest Premier League match.

Not to mention, their mentality became higher when they saw the group's first meeting against PSG, which Newcastle won 4-1.

However, Newcastle came limping. A number of pillars are reportedly absent, including Sandro Tonali who is still serving his sentence.

Kylian Mbappe and colleagues can breathe a little easier. They must be able to take advantage of the situation well. Plus, they hope that the Parc des Princes public will be able to give more injections to fight for three points.

PSG (4-3-3): Gianluigi Donnarumma; Achraf Hakimi, Marquinhos, Milan Skriniar, Lucas Hernandez; Manuel Ugarte, Fabian Ruiz, Vitinha; Ousmane Dembele, Kylian Mbappe, Goncalo Ramos

Coach: Luis Enrique

Newcastle United (4-3-3): Nick Pope; Kieran Trippier, Jamaal Lasceles, Fabian Schar, Tino Livramento; Bruno Guimaraes, Lewis Miley, Joelinton; Miguel Almionon, Anthony Gordon, Alexander Isak

Coach: Eddie Howe
